Car crashes into Ridgetown house

ckps-3

Police are investigating after a car crashed into a house in Ridgetown.

Chatham-Kent police officials say just before 2 a.m. this morning, emergency crews responded to a motor vehicle collision on Erie Street South as a truck left the roadway and struck a house.

Luckily, no one was home at the time.

One person was transported to the Chatham-Kent Health Alliance with non-life-threatening injuries.

Damage was estimated at $50,000.

The collision remains under investigation.
